Identifying the Need for Renewal
Recognizing the signs that your business may need a renewal process is the first step towards embracing Renoval. Common indicators include:
- Decreased sales or stagnant revenue over an extended period.
- Low employee morale and high turnover rates.
- Inability to innovate or introduce new products and services.
- Negative customer feedback or declining satisfaction rates.
Strategies for Embracing Renoval
Once the need for renewal has been identified, the next step is to implement strategies that align with the Renoval philosophy. Here are some effective strategies:
1. Conduct a Comprehensive Review
Assess the current state of your business. This review should cover all aspects, including financials, operations, employee productivity, and customer satisfaction. Such a comprehensive evaluation helps identify critical areas needing change.
2. Foster a Culture of Innovation
Encourage employees to share ideas and innovations. A culture that promotes creativity will drive the Renoval mindset throughout the organization. Hold regular brainstorming sessions and reward innovative thinking.
3. Invest in Training and Development
Equip your team with the latest skills and knowledge through ongoing training. This investment not only enhances employee capabilities but also demonstrates your commitment to their professional growth.
4. Leverage Technology
Incorporate modern technologies that enhance efficiency and productivity. Tools such as customer relationship management (CRM) systems, project management software, and data analytics can provide valuable insights and streamline processes.
5. Engage with Your Community
Building strong relationships within the community fosters goodwill and provides a network of support. Community engagement initiatives not only enhance your brand reputation but also create opportunities for collaboration and feedback.

Measuring the Success of Renoval
Establishing metrics to measure the success of your Renoval initiatives is essential. Key performance indicators (KPIs) should be aligned with the objectives set during the renewal process. Examples of KPIs include:
- Revenue growth and profitability margins.
- Employee turnover rates and job satisfaction scores.
- Customer retention and satisfaction metrics.
- Operational efficiency, including productivity measurements.
